![]() Some contend that open plans actually discourage communication among colleagues and team members, due to a lack of confidentiality. Although workers’ accessibility to colleagues and team members is an assumed advantage for open offices, field research rejects this hypothesis. However, open office workers are less satisfied with their surroundings, stress levels and productivity.Įven the primary employee benefit of open offices - collaboration - is in question.
